There is a controversy in America today over "stem cell research." The purpose of this report is to provide you with the real facts about the matter.
It is being said that if federal funds were allocated to embryonic stem cell research, most wonderful medical cures would result,cures which could not be obtained by any other means.
Here is a brief summary of the situation:
The spending of private funds on embryonic stem cell research is not prohibited in America. Private and corporate money can be spent on the research, if this was desired. The quarrel is over the fact that the federal government will not provide the research funds.
To date, in spite of extensive private research, embryonic stem cells have not been found capable of healing anything! That is why little private research money is currently being allocated to embryonic stem cell research. It never produces any useable results.
The problem is that embryonic stem cells tend to go wild and do not multiply into the kind of cells that researchers want them to.
